TPNPB attacks illegal gold mine in Yahukimo, 7 dead

Jayapura, Jubi – The West Papua National Liberation Army (TPNPB) has claimed responsibility for the attack on a mine in Yahukimo Regency’s Seradala District on Monday, October 16, 2023.

On Tuesday, TPNPB spokesperson Sebby Sambom said the gold mine in Seradala was operating without legal authorization and alleged the involvement of Indonesian spies as mine workers there.

Sambom stressed that the TPNPB had repeatedly issued warnings to civilians to evacuate from conflict areas.

“The TPNPB would not negotiate and would resort to the use of force if necessary,” he said.

He cautioned all civilians engaged in artisanal work, project employment, or illegal mining in the conflict-stricken region to leave promptly.

Additionally, Sambom called on the government to initiate dialogue as a means of resolving the ongoing armed conflict in Papua, expressing the seriousness of the TPNPB’s intent to reach a solution.

Meanwhile, head of Cartenz Peace Operation Sr. Comr. Faizal Ramadhani disclosed that the attack on the Kali I mine in Seradala District was carried out by the TPNPB group under the leadership of Egianus Kogoya. Seven miners reportedly died in the incident.

Other than resulting in fatalities, the attack also injured 11 people, inflicted damage by setting fire to three excavators, two trucks, and a panning camp.

Ramadhani stated the intent to apprehend the perpetrators and enforce legal consequences against the TPNPB group. (*)
